If you're looking for a unique and fascinating attraction in Weymouth, England, Sandworld is definitely worth checking out. Sandworld is an amazing display of sand sculptures created by talented artists from around the world. Located on the seafront, this attraction is a must-visit for anyone who loves art, sculpture or just wants to see something incredible.

The Sandworld attraction is open from April through to September and boasts some of the most impressive sand sculptures you will ever see. Each year, artists from around the world come to create new and exciting sculptures, with a different theme every year. The sculptures are intricate and detailed, with a range of sizes and shapes that will amaze you. Visitors can expect to see everything from animals to historical figures, all carved out of sand.

One of the highlights of Sandworld is the live demonstrations, where visitors can see artists creating their sand sculptures right in front of them. This gives you an opportunity to learn about the process and techniques that go into creating such intricate works of art. You can even try your hand at sand sculpting yourself, with the help of experienced artists.

Aside from the sculptures themselves, the Sandworld attraction has a range of other activities to keep visitors entertained. There is a sand play area for children, where they can build their own sandcastles and sculptures. There is also a café on-site, serving delicious food and drink, making it a perfect spot to relax and enjoy the view of the seafront.
